The 1958 World Cup ended with him named in the tournament's all-star eleven, and a year later his goal in Budapest carried the Soviet Union past Hungary. The Soviet Union won the first European Championship in 1960 with him in midfield, and at Dynamo Kyiv he took the 1961 league title, the first ever won outside Moscow, after being named Eastern European Footballer of the Season.
